Definition
To make something slightly wet, or to make a feeling like enthusiasm or excitement less strong.

Listen in Context
Please dampen the cloth before cleaning the table.
Cold weather can dampen our excitement for outdoor activities.
You should dampen the brush before painting.
His criticism really dampened my confidence.
